Slow Cooker Red Beans and Rice with Turkey Bacon and Chicken Ham
A hearty and flavorful dish combining red beans, turkey bacon, and chicken ham simmered to perfection in a slow cooker.

- 1 cup red beans
- 4 slices turkey bacon
- 1 cup chicken ham, diced
- 1 onion,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 bell pepper, chopped
- 2 cups chicken broth
- 1 teaspoon thyme
- 1 teaspoon paprika
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per
- 2 cups cooked rice
- Rinse and soak the red beans overnight.
- In a slow cooker, combine the soaked beans, turkey bacon, chicken ham, onion, garlic, and bell pepper.
- Add chicken broth, thyme, paprika, black pepper, and cayenne pepper to the slow cooker.
- Cover and cook on low for 6-8 hours or until beans are tender.
- Serve over cooked rice.
Notes
- Adjust seasoning according to taste.
- For a vegetarian option, you can skip the turkey bacon and chicken ham.
